This document provides instructions for using ASIO4ALL v2, a universal ASIO driver for Windows audio. It describes how to configure audio software to use ASIO4ALL, set the basic ASIO buffer size, and enables switching to an advanced configuration mode. The advanced mode allows enabling or disabling specific audio devices, interfaces, and pins to create multi-device setups. It also provides options to compensate for device latencies and enable hardware buffering for lower CPU usage and potentially lower latency.
